Linen jackets, with their natural texture and breathability, are a staple in many wardrobes, especially during warmer months. However, their delicate nature requires specific care to maintain their appearance and longevity. The key to caring for linen jackets lies in understanding the fabric's properties and adopting gentle cleaning and storage methods. For instance, linen is prone to wrinkling, but using steam instead of iron can help reduce this issue. Moreover, storing linen jackets in a cool, dry place, away from direct sunlight, is crucial to prevent fading and discoloration.
